The San Francisco 49ers are a win away from the Super Bowl, and will look to reach it for the eighth time in franchise history with victory over the Detroit Lions.

San Francisco is hosting the NFC title game for the first time since the 2019 season, when the Niners blew out the Green Bay Packers en route to Super Bowl 54.

After edging past Green Bay in the divisional round, the 49ers would be delighted to book their Super Bowl place in comfortable fashion and justify their status as seven-point favorites in emphatic fashion.

Below are all the broadcast details that you need to know to watch the 49ers’ third successive NFC Championship Game.

Kickoff

6:30 ET - Not much time for the dust to settle after the AFC Championship Game.

Broadcast networks

National - Fox

International - DAZN

Radio - KNBR 680 AM / 104.5 FM 107.7 FM “The Bone" / SacTown Sports 1140AM

Broadcasters

Play-by-play announcer: Kevin Burkhardt

Game analyst: Greg Olsen

Sideline reporters: Erin Andrews and Tom Rinaldi
